Macrodasyida is an
order of gastrotrichs.
Members of this
order are
somewhat worm-like in form, and not more than 1 to 1.5 mm in length.

Lepidodasyidae is a
family of
worms belonging to the
order Macrodasyida. The
family consists of only one genus:
Lepidodasys Remane, 1926. "Lepidodasyidae"...
